What is the difference between a coach bus and a charter bus?

The terms “charter bus” and “coach bus” are often used interchangeably, but there are subtle differences. A charter bus is any bus rented for private use by a group, which can include school buses, minibuses, and motorcoaches. A coach bus specifically refers to a motorcoach, the large, highway-capable bus with amenities like reclining seats, restrooms, and entertainment systems. So, all coach buses are charter buses, but not all charter buses are coach buses. When people say “charter bus”, they usually mean a motorcoach or a similar large bus used for tours, corporate travel, and events. When they say “coach bus”, they specifically mean the motorcoach type with comfort features for long-distance travel. In essence, charter bus is the broad category, and coach bus is a specific type within that category.

How much luggage space is available on an Redding charter bus?

The amount of luggage space on a charter bus in Redding depends on the type of bus you rent. Here’s what you can typically expect:

  • Full-Size Motorcoach (56-passenger): These buses have large undercarriage storage bays on both sides of the bus. Each bay is about 6-7 feet long, 2-3 feet high, and 2-3 feet wide, providing roughly 30-40 cubic feet of storage per bay. With two bays, you get around 60-80 cubic feet of total luggage space, enough for 50+ large suitcases. The interior overhead racks can hold carry-on bags and smaller items.
  • Minibus (18-35 passenger): Minibuses have smaller storage bays, usually one on each side, with about 15-20 cubic feet each. Total luggage space is around 30-40 cubic feet. Overhead racks inside can hold carry-ons.
  • Sprinter Van (12-15 passenger): Sprinter vans have limited undercarriage storage, often just one small bay or rear cargo area of around 10-15 cubic feet. Overhead racks inside can hold carry-ons.

For large groups traveling with lots of luggage (e.g., a wedding party with multiple suitcases, or a sports team with gear bags), a full-size motorcoach is ideal. For smaller groups with minimal luggage, a minibus or sprinter van’s space is usually sufficient. How is the cost calculated—by mileage, hours, or flat rate?

Charter bus rental costs are usually calculated using a combination of hourly and mileage rates. Here’s how it works:

  • Hourly Rate: You’re charged a set rate per hour of service, typically $100-$200/hr depending on bus type and location. This covers the time the bus and driver are reserved for you.
  • Mileage Rate: You’re also charged per mile driven, usually $2-$4/mile. This includes the distance from the bus depot to your pickup, your trip, and return to base.
  • Minimum Hours/Miles: Rentals often have a minimum of 4-6 hours and 50-100 miles.
  • Flat Day Rate: For full-day use (8-12 hours), a flat rate of $900-$1,800 may apply, covering a set mileage allowance.

Additional fees for overtime, extra miles, tolls, parking, and driver lodging may apply. Always ask for a detailed quote showing hourly, mileage, and extra fees. Are tolls, parking, or driver lodging included in the quote?

Tolls, parking, and driver lodging are not always included in the initial charter bus rental quote and may be additional charges. Here’s what to expect:

  • Tolls: Toll fees for bridges, highways, or express lanes used during your trip are usually extra and billed after the trip.
  • Parking: Parking fees at airports, hotels, event venues, or city centers are typically not included and reimbursed to the driver.
  • Driver Lodging: For multi-day trips requiring overnight stays, driver lodging and per diem are additional and arranged in advance.
  • Gratuity: Driver gratuity (usually 10-20%) is not included and is at your discretion.

Do you tip a charter bus driver?

Yes, tipping a charter bus driver in Redding is customary and appreciated. The standard gratuity is 10-20% of the total rental cost, depending on service quality. For a simple airport shuttle, 10% is typical. For multi-day tours or long-distance trips, 15-20% is appropriate. You can tip in cash directly to the driver at the end of the trip or include it in your payment. If the driver goes above and beyond (extra stops, luggage help, exceptional service), consider tipping more.
